Class: BuildingSync::HeatingPlantType::DistrictHeating

Inherits:
Object
  • Object
show all
Defined in:
lib/BuildingSync.rb

Overview

inner class for member: DistrictHeating http://buildingsync.net/schemas/bedes-auc/2019DistrictHeating

districtHeatingType - SOAP::SOAPString
outputCapacity - BuildingSync::OutputCapacity
capacity - BuildingSync::HeatingPlantType::DistrictHeating::Capacity
capacityUnits - SOAP::SOAPString
annualHeatingEfficiencyValue - BuildingSync::AnnualHeatingEfficiencyValue
annualHeatingEfficiencyUnits - SOAP::SOAPString
hotWaterBoilerMaximumFlowRate - BuildingSync::HotWaterBoilerMaximumFlowRate
boilerLWT - BuildingSync::BoilerLWT
steamBoilerMinimumOperatingPressure - BuildingSync::SteamBoilerMinimumOperatingPressure
steamBoilerMaximumOperatingPressure - BuildingSync::SteamBoilerMaximumOperatingPressure
quantity - BuildingSync::Quantity

Defined Under Namespace

Classes: Capacity

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(districtHeatingType = nil, outputCapacity = nil, capacity = nil, capacityUnits = nil, annualHeatingEfficiencyValue = nil, annualHeatingEfficiencyUnits = nil, hotWaterBoilerMaximumFlowRate = nil, boilerLWT = nil, steamBoilerMinimumOperatingPressure = nil, steamBoilerMaximumOperatingPressure = nil, quantity = nil) ⇒ DistrictHeating

Returns a new instance of DistrictHeating.



7958
7959
7960
7961
7962
7963
7964
7965
7966
7967
7968
7969
7970
# File 'lib/BuildingSync.rb', line 7958

def initialize(districtHeatingType = nil, outputCapacity = nil, capacity = nil, capacityUnits = nil, annualHeatingEfficiencyValue = nil, annualHeatingEfficiencyUnits = nil, hotWaterBoilerMaximumFlowRate = nil, boilerLWT = nil, steamBoilerMinimumOperatingPressure = nil, steamBoilerMaximumOperatingPressure = nil, quantity = nil)
  @districtHeatingType = districtHeatingType
  @outputCapacity = outputCapacity
  @capacity = capacity
  @capacityUnits = capacityUnits
  @annualHeatingEfficiencyValue = annualHeatingEfficiencyValue
  @annualHeatingEfficiencyUnits = annualHeatingEfficiencyUnits
  @hotWaterBoilerMaximumFlowRate = hotWaterBoilerMaximumFlowRate
  @boilerLWT = boilerLWT
  @steamBoilerMinimumOperatingPressure = steamBoilerMinimumOperatingPressure
  @steamBoilerMaximumOperatingPressure = steamBoilerMaximumOperatingPressure
  @quantity = quantity
end

Instance Attribute Details

#annualHeatingEfficiencyUnitsObject

Returns the value of attribute annualHeatingEfficiencyUnits.



7951
7952
7953
# File 'lib/BuildingSync.rb', line 7951

def annualHeatingEfficiencyUnits
  @annualHeatingEfficiencyUnits
end

#annualHeatingEfficiencyValueObject

Returns the value of attribute annualHeatingEfficiencyValue.



7950
7951
7952
# File 'lib/BuildingSync.rb', line 7950

def annualHeatingEfficiencyValue
  @annualHeatingEfficiencyValue
end

#boilerLWTObject

Returns the value of attribute boilerLWT.



7953
7954
7955
# File 'lib/BuildingSync.rb', line 7953

def boilerLWT
  @boilerLWT
end

#capacityObject

Returns the value of attribute capacity.



7948
7949
7950
# File 'lib/BuildingSync.rb', line 7948

def capacity
  @capacity
end

#capacityUnitsObject

Returns the value of attribute capacityUnits.



7949
7950
7951
# File 'lib/BuildingSync.rb', line 7949

def capacityUnits
  @capacityUnits
end

#districtHeatingTypeObject

Returns the value of attribute districtHeatingType.



7946
7947
7948
# File 'lib/BuildingSync.rb', line 7946

def districtHeatingType
  @districtHeatingType
end

#hotWaterBoilerMaximumFlowRateObject

Returns the value of attribute hotWaterBoilerMaximumFlowRate.



7952
7953
7954
# File 'lib/BuildingSync.rb', line 7952

def hotWaterBoilerMaximumFlowRate
  @hotWaterBoilerMaximumFlowRate
end

#outputCapacityObject

Returns the value of attribute outputCapacity.



7947
7948
7949
# File 'lib/BuildingSync.rb', line 7947

def outputCapacity
  @outputCapacity
end

#quantityObject

Returns the value of attribute quantity.



7956
7957
7958
# File 'lib/BuildingSync.rb', line 7956

def quantity
  @quantity
end

#steamBoilerMaximumOperatingPressureObject

Returns the value of attribute steamBoilerMaximumOperatingPressure.



7955
7956
7957
# File 'lib/BuildingSync.rb', line 7955

def steamBoilerMaximumOperatingPressure
  @steamBoilerMaximumOperatingPressure
end

#steamBoilerMinimumOperatingPressureObject

Returns the value of attribute steamBoilerMinimumOperatingPressure.



7954
7955
7956
# File 'lib/BuildingSync.rb', line 7954

def steamBoilerMinimumOperatingPressure
  @steamBoilerMinimumOperatingPressure
end